Abstract
The utility model discloses a kind of New LED explosion-proof lamp, belong to technical field of LED illumination.It sets the power supply shell of power supply explosion-proof chamber and the interior light pressure vessel setting light source explosion-proof chamber in including, power supply shell is setting up and down with light pressure vessel and together with being bolted on, LED light source module is installed on light source explosion-proof chamber roof, in power supply explosion-proof chamber, by support, battery module and constant-current source is installed.By arranging circulating picture-changing heat pipe, the heat that LED light source module is produced first passes through power supply explosion-proof chamber, uniform temperature can be kept in making power supply explosion-proof chamber to ensure that the electrical part such as accumulator, constant-current source is in normal operating temperature range, the heat producing LED light source module is used, i.e. maintain the temperature in power supply explosion-proof chamber, reached again to carry out, for LED light source module, the purpose dispelled the heat.It is provided with check valve on side pipe in circulating picture-changing heat pipe to make cold-producing medium according to the flowing of consistent direction, backflow phenomena will not occur.

Detailed description of the invention
With embodiment, this utility model is further illustrated below in conjunction with the accompanying drawings.
As depicted in figs. 1 and 2, a kind of New LED explosion-proof lamp, it sets the power supply shell 2 of power supply explosion-proof chamber 21 and interior in including
If the light pressure vessel 1 of light source explosion-proof chamber 11, described power supply shell 2 is setting up and down with light pressure vessel 1 and is fixed together by bolt 3, institute
State and LED light source module 7 is installed on light source explosion-proof chamber 11 roof, in described power supply explosion-proof chamber 21, by support, accumulator is installed
Module 4 and constant-current source 5;
Being provided with circulating picture-changing heat pipe 6 in described power supply explosion-proof chamber 21, described circulating picture-changing heat pipe 6 has and is attached at power supply flame proof
End pipe 62 that chamber 21 diapire is laid and be laid on the push pipe 63 of power supply explosion-proof chamber 21 top wall outer surface, pipe of the described end 62 and push pipe
63 are connected by side pipe 64 and are arranged check valve 61, the diapire of described power supply explosion-proof chamber 21 and light source explosion-proof chamber on side pipe 64
The roof of 11 is made by heat-conducting, is added with cold-producing medium in described circulating picture-changing heat pipe 6.
The terminals of LED light source module 7 by be arranged on power supply shell 2 and the through wires hole on light pressure vessel 1 and battery module,
The terminals of constant-current source are connected, and during LED anti-explosion lamp work, in light source explosion-proof chamber 11, LED light source module 7 is illuminated work, produces
Raw heat is collected by circulating picture-changing heat pipe 6, due to the end in circulating picture-changing heat pipe 6 in being reached power supply explosion-proof chamber 21 by light source explosion-proof chamber 11
Pipe 62 is heated, and produces pressure differential, cause the refrigerant flow circulation in circulating picture-changing heat pipe 6, by heat between end pipe 62 and push pipe 63
Amount is ultimately discharged into outside power supply explosion-proof chamber 21, owing to, in radiation processes, the heat that LED light source module 7 produces first passes through power supply flame proof
Chamber 21 so that uniform temperature can be kept to ensure that the electrical part such as battery module, constant-current source is just in power supply explosion-proof chamber 21
In normal operating temperature range, i.e. maintain the temperature in power supply explosion-proof chamber 21, reached again to carry out for LED light source module 7
The purpose of heat radiation.Check valve 61 it is provided with to make cold-producing medium according to consistent direction on side pipe 64 in circulating picture-changing heat pipe 6
Flowing, will not occur backflow phenomena.
On the basis of technique scheme, it is also equipped with in described power supply explosion-proof chamber 21 controlling processor 8, at described control
Reason device 8 is had temperature sensor by circuit connection and is added thermal resistance.It is arranged such, when the ambient temperature of LED anti-explosion lamp is too low, follows
Ring heat exchanger tube 6 dispels the heat too fast, and the temperature in power supply explosion-proof chamber 21 is too low and then affects the normal work of battery module and constant-current source
When making, temperature detection signal is passed to control processor 8 by temperature sensor, starts heating resistance performance, raises and maintain
Temperature in power supply explosion-proof chamber 21, it is ensured that LED anti-explosion lamp the most normally works.
On the basis of technique scheme, between described power supply shell 2 and light pressure vessel 1, it is provided with sealing gasket.It is arranged such, increases
Forceful electric power pressure vessel 2 and the sealing of light pressure vessel 1 junction, improve the use safety of LED anti-explosion lamp.
On the basis of technique scheme, the outer surface of described smooth pressure vessel 1 scribbles low-temperature resistant coating.It is arranged such so that
The heat that LED light source module 7 produces not easily passs through light pressure vessel 1 and distributes, but after reaching power supply explosion-proof chamber 21 as far as possible
Shed, and then ensure to maintain the purpose of temperature in power supply explosion-proof chamber 21.
